Important Considerations Before Signing Up
Not all international casinos are equal. Before you commit time or money, run through this checklist.
- Verify the licence. Check the footer for a valid licence number and confirm it with the issuing authority (e.g., MGA, Curaçao eGaming).
- Test customer support. Send a live chat message or email – good operators respond fast and clearly.
- Review bonus terms. Look beyond the headline percentage. Wagering requirements, max bet rules, and game restrictions matter.
- Check withdrawal limits and times. Some casinos cap monthly withdrawals low or delay payouts for days.
- Look for responsible gambling tools. Even without UKGC oversight, reputable sites offer deposit limits, time-outs, and self-exclusion options.
